Jay Z Goes On The Run With New Magna Carter Tour
Now that Jay Z has wrapped his Legends of the Summer Tour with Justin Timberlake, the Roc Boss is revving his engine for the North American leg of his Magna Carter World Tour -- notice how the tour name incorporates both the rapper's most recent album title and his last name.
Hov's Life and Times site published the dates for the 34-date run on Friday (September 6), shortly after his Throne partner, Kanye West, announced his Yeezus Tour with Kendrick Lamar . Tickets for the Live Nation-produced tour will go on sale on September 12 at 10 a.m. ET, though there are two pre-sale dates on September 9 and September 11.
It's all in support of Jay's Magna Carta ... Holy Grail LP, which was just certified double-platinum two months after its unorthodox release, which delivered the first one million copies to Samsung phone users for free.
While on the road, Jigga and JT combined sets, offering a unique concert-going experience. So far, though, Jay hasn't announced any tourmates for this next run.
